Transaction 68474f01636f0362ee2a46e1c00c9b016c302a878742b96f62a410f8795073ae
1 Input
2 Outputs
- 68474f01636f0362ee2a46e1c00c9b016c302a878742b96f62a410f8795073ae:0
- 68474f01636f0362ee2a46e1c00c9b016c302a878742b96f62a410f8795073ae:1
value 31715597
address 1JFDxfXafubTdDuUtgApFDDdQPGEbKDLKw
value 4677184
address 1JgtRxheyCWioBu5rFpy9pJxWXv29puSuh